#31621c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31621c is composed of 19.2% red, 38.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 102 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 24.7%. #31621c color hex could be obtained by blending #62c438 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#31621c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31621c has RGB values of R:49, G:98,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3236380.

Shades and Tints of #31621c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030602 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#31621c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f403e is the less saturated color, while #277a04 is the most saturated one.
